pushing the boundaries of my comfort zone working with new to me materials. crepe wool presents challenges in warp and weft as well.

the crepe wool beamed relatively well with lots of patience. the fine wool had a different tension and was weaving loose, so i re-beamed( the ancients recommend 2 warp beams-but this was a no-go on this loom) and weighted the sections separately.
